(8.2) Use eqn 8.22 to find the functional form of the wave functions of the first two excited states of the quantum harmonic oscillator.

The wave functions of the excited states can be found by repeated application of the raising operator at: Un (x) = Cncât)"Vo(x), (8.22) where Cn is a normalization constant. This implies that the energy En of the nth level is: En = Ep + nhw = (-+). n ħw (8.23)
